LMR Technical Group (LMR) is seeking a Program Alignment and Site Optimization (PASO) Specialist to join our team.

Location : JBSA Randolph, TX (travel required)

Job Description :

The PASO Specialist plays a key role in program fidelity and alignment. This role involves site visits, evaluation of training quality, and continuous support for curriculum implementation across the CRAFT project sites.

Duties and Responsibilities :

  • Conduct annual site visits and evaluations using standardized checklists and coordinate follow-up support.
  • Provide feedback on instructor delivery, Aircrew Conditioning Program Assessment (ACPA) testing, and curriculum use.
  • Facilitate cross-site communication and knowledge sharing.
  • Create and deliver written reports of findings, observations, and recommendations post site visits
  • Collaborate with site personnel to identify curriculum implementation challenges and develop strategies for improving instructor performance, utilization rates, and unit buy-in
  • Support onboarding, training quality, and continuous process improvements.
  • Travel : Up to 50% travel is required. Candidates must be comfortable with frequent domestic travel.
  • Other related duties as assigned.

Required Qualifications :

  • Masters degree in a Human Performance or Education-related field.
  • 7+ years of experience with instructional oversight and performance programs.
  • 2+ Years of leadership and management experience with efforts of similar size and complexity.
  • Proven experience in quality assurance or program evaluation.
  • Current CPR and AED certification.
